What is the Repit School Score for Henry M. Jackson High School?
Henry M. Jackson High School has a Repit School Score of 63 out of 100, earning a grade of C+. This score evaluates class size (student-teacher ratio), funding levels, and resources rather than just test scores.
How many students attend Henry M. Jackson High School?
Henry M. Jackson High School has 2,157 students enrolled for the 2024-25 school year. The student-to-teacher ratio is 23.4:1.
What grades does Henry M. Jackson High School serve?
Henry M. Jackson High School serves grades 09 – 12 and is classified as a High School. This is a public school.
How much funding does Henry M. Jackson High School receive per student?
Henry M. Jackson High School receives $19,204 in per-pupil spending from its district. This is above the national average.
